The utility model has the advantages that:
1. by arranging the hydraulic cylinder, the water pipe is arranged at the other end of the hydraulic cylinder, after the irrigation device is arranged on the tillage device, the hydraulic cylinder is adjusted according to the width of the tillage device, so that the water pipe is driven to move, the spray head can be aligned to soil outside the tillage device, and the application range of the device is improved;
2. by arranging the connecting rod, the sliding groove and the sliding block, when the position of the water pipe is adjusted, the sliding block at one end of the connecting rod slides on the inner wall of the sliding groove, and the other end of the connecting rod plays a role in supporting and limiting a hydraulic cylinder, so that the adjusting stability is improved;
3. through being provided with motor, pivot and puddler, when carrying out the irrigation of nutrient solution or pesticide, drive the puddler through the motor and carry out intensive mixing to nutrient solution or pesticide, and then improve irrigation effect.

Example 2
Referring to fig. 2-3, a protection irrigation equipment of ploughing, compare in embodiment 1, the top outer wall of water tank 7 has motor frame 14 through the fix with screw, and the top outer wall of motor frame 14 has motor 15 through the fix with screw, and the output shaft of motor 15 is fixed with pivot 16 through the shaft coupling, and the outer wall equidistance of pivot 16 is fixed with puddler 17 through the key, when carrying out the irrigation of nutrient solution or pesticide, drive puddler 17 through motor 15 and carry out the intensive mixing to nutrient solution or pesticide, and then improve irrigation effect.
The working principle is as follows: when the irrigation device is installed, the installation plate 1 is placed on the tillage device and is connected with a thread groove on the tillage device through a locking bolt 12, so that installation operation is completed, after the installation is finished, the hydraulic cylinder 8 is adjusted according to the width of the tillage device, so that the hydraulic cylinder 8 drives the water pipe 4 to move, the spray head 3 is positioned above soil, in the adjustment process of the water pipe 4, the sliding block 13 at the bottom end of the connecting rod 9 slides on the inner wall of the sliding groove 2, the other end of the connecting rod 9 is fixed at the telescopic end of the hydraulic cylinder 8 through a hinge, so that the hydraulic cylinder 8 is supported and limited, after the adjustment is completed, the water pump 6 is started, the water in the water tank 7 is conveyed to the water pipe 4 by the water pump 6, the soil is irrigated through the spray head 3, if nutrient solution or pesticide is sprayed, the motor 15 is started, the motor 15 drives the stirring rod 17 to stir the nutrient solution, the mixing effect is improved, and the irrigation effect is improved.
